This opportunity is with Bostik, part of the Arkema group, who is a worldwide specialist in adhesives serving construction, consumer, and industrial markets. With more than 100 years of expertise, it develops advanced sealing and bonding solutions that adapt intelligently to the evolving demands of daily life.

We are seeking a Technical Services Representative to provide hands-on technical support for Bostik's OEM and professional channel customers across the Americas region, with a primary focus on the soft / resilient flooring industry.

Reporting to the Technical Service Director, this role serves as a key technical liaison between customers, Sales and R&D, ensuring products perform to specification through testing, field trials, training, benchmarking, and on-site support. The role requires a strong understanding of flooring installation practices, the ability to conduct hands-on testing and evaluations, and the skill to translate technical findings into clear written reports and recommendations.

About the role:

As an OEM Technical Services Representative, you'll contribute to the Group's success by:

  • Managing bond testing and adhesive studies with the OEM's products
  • Evaluating and field trialing R&D formulations for new product development
  • Managing all OEM-related inspections, job site visits, and technical inquiries
  • Collaborating with Sales and R&D teams, while representing Bostik professionally with key customers

Key skills and qualifications to succeed in the role:

  • At least 5 years of hands-on experience in the flooring industry (including previous background in flooring installation)
  • HS diploma required, with post-HS technical school degree preferred
  • Flooring inspection and installation courses preferred
  • Ability to perform safe work practices aligned with OSHA, EPA, and Bostik EHS standards, as well as travel outside of local territory multiple times per year
